There are three different sets of drawings involved in a residential project. Here, we’ll give you a brief overview of each.
The Permit Set
The preliminary drawing set that’s used to obtain permits for the build. There isn’t enough information in the permit set to begin construction or complete the build. It’s important to keep up with the drawing logs so that the result isn’t a long way from the original drawings. Otherwise, you may find yourself re-applying for permits.
Once the Building Permits Office accepts the drawings, the building permits will be ready for you (or your contractor) to pick up.
The Construction Set
Once you’ve acquired the needed permits, the next set is the construction set. This set offers an increased amount of detail for contractors, builders, and others involved in the construction process.
This set is particularly useful for the residential client who is interested in seeing bids from multiple contractors for the project. The homeowner-to-be can review comparison bids from contractors who understand what’s involved and will each offer bids on the same work.
The Architectural Set
This is the version that lets you see the future state of your home once it’s completed. Done in 3D, AutoCAD software offers incredible details, right down to the view you’ll have from your window.
The vision you have comes to life here. It also includes:
• Floor plans
• Sections
• Elevations
• Details
• Site plans
• Other visuals of the house
These are the highly detailed drawings that incorporate everything from structure to interior design. In these drawings, you’ll be able to see all the fixtures, cabinetry, flooring, closets, and everything else that your home will have once it’s completed. Whereas blueprints show a home’s layout, the architectural set will show what the structure will look like on the day you take ownership and occupancy.
